Output 9388fc88680c764e4fbd39dbf5b21f1e8f33bc8404b2e3850264719edab6742c:0

value
426689360
script pubkey
OP_0 OP_PUSHBYTES_20 d24eb3ba14454ab9e900175cdb366b20b914c687
address
ltc1q6f8t8ws5g49tn6gqzawdkdntyzu3f358y7yt0d
transaction
9388fc88680c764e4fbd39dbf5b21f1e8f33bc8404b2e3850264719edab6742c
spent
true